Question to the Ministry of Defence:

To ask the Secretary of State for Defence, what steps his Department is taking with the Joint Civil Aid Corps (JCAC) to help improve the resiliency of the UK's civil defence.

This question was answered on 10th January 2025

The Ministry of Defence engages with other Government Departments and civil authorities in the event that military aid is sought by them to respond to disruptive challenges to national resilience. Under the Military Aid to the Civil Authorities (MACA) process, mutual aid and commercial alternatives must have been exhausted before requesting military support. Such engagement with voluntary groups is the responsibility of the requesting organisation.
